Section 51: Provisions of Indian Penal Code and Code of Criminal Procedure not to apply

The Legal Metrology Act 2009State Act of Rajasthan · Act 1 of 2009

The provisions of the Indian Penal Code (45 of 1860) and section 153 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 (2 of 1974) in so far as such provisions relate to offences with regard to weight or measure, shall not apply to any offence which is punishable under this Act.
